What are Live In NFL Reporters?

Live In NFL Reporters are journalists who provide real-time coverage and updates from NFL games or team facilities. They often report directly from the field, locker rooms, or press conferences, delivering live insights, interviews, and breaking news related to the league. Their role is crucial in keeping fans informed with the latest developments and behind-the-scenes information during the NFL season.

What are some of the unique challenges faced by a Live In NFL Reporter covering teams on-site throughout the season?

As a Live In NFL Reporter, one unique challenge is the constant travel and adapting to different cities while maintaining up-to-date, accurate reporting. Reporters must build and maintain strong relationships with players, coaches, and staff to gain valuable insights, all while navigating tight deadlines and unpredictable schedules. Additionally, balancing objective reporting with the fast-paced demands of live broadcasting requires strong communication skills and quick decision-making. The role often involves collaborating closely with editors, producers, and other journalists to deliver timely coverage and breaking news.

The Multimedia Journalist produces, reports, shoots, writes, voices, edits and feeds news production content for all platforms in a manner that is clear, engaging and meaningful to news consumers.
  • Essential Duties & Responsibilities:
    • Reports factual and fair daily news stories for broadcast.
    • Arranges interviews with people who can provide information about stories or who can provide engaging interviews or content for streaming shows.
    • Reviews copy and corrects errors in content, grammar and punctuation, following prescribed editorial style and formatting guidelines.
    • Researches and analyzes background information related to news stories in order to be able to provide complete and accurate information.
    • Pitches at least three relevant local news stories per shift to news managers and producers.
    • Shoots and edits news events and news reports as well as occasional live shots.
    • Ensures that all content meets company standards for journalistic integrity and production quality.
    • Writes stories for the web and other eMedia platforms.
    • Performs special projects and other duties as assigned.

Headquartered in Irving, Texas, Nexstar Media Group, Inc. is the largest local broadcast television group in the United States and one of the world’s leading diversified media companies. In June 2023, Nexstar marked 27 years of excellence in local programming and service since Perry A. Sook founded the company. Nexstar owns, operates, programs or provides sales and other services to 200 broadcast stations (including partner stations) and their related low power and digital multicast signals reaching 116 markets or more than 68% of all U.S. television households. Coupled with a growing portfolio of digital media marketing, advertising and content management platforms, Nexstar delivers powerful and innovative digital solutions and services to local and national media companies, advertisers, agencies and brands.
